Boron is the fertilizer of trace elements needed in plants. Agricultural borax is mainly used to supplement the lack of boron in some plants, so what are the ways to use agricultural borax?

I. usage of agricultural borax

1. Basic application: boron deficiency soil is heavy, borax can be selected as base fertilizer to prolong the time of soil boron supply. At the dosage of 0.5-1 kg per mu, the selected boron fertilizer should be fully mixed with farm fertilizer, chemical fertilizer or appropriate amount of dry fine soil as base fertilizer or strip application, so as to avoid contact with seeds as far as possible. In areas where boron deficiency is not serious and the soil is heavy, borax should be applied once every two years to prevent soil acidification from causing toxicity to crops. Special attention should be paid to the basal application of borax in greenhouse crops.

two。 Topdressing: boron fertilizer was mixed with human and animal manure, water fertilizer or chemical fertilizer, and the hole was used as base fertilizer during sowing or as topdressing at seedling stage.

Foliar spraying: when the soil is generally boron deficient or boron deficiency is not too serious, foliar boron spraying can be flexible and timely supplement boron according to crop growth, and the effect is remarkable. It has the characteristics of saving fertilizer, reducing pollution and fast plant absorption, so it is the most commonly used boron application method, which can be sprayed on the front and back of the leaf, but because the stomata are on the opposite side of the leaf, the effect of spraying on the reverse side is better.

Symptoms of boron deficiency

Growth point necrosis; vascular bundle damage, poor root development; abnormal growth of crop apical branches; deformed leaves; flower and fruit drop at crop growth stage; poor pollination and fruit formation; fruit deformity and seed abortion; delayed growth period; crop yield damage and poor quality.

Third, how to remedy boron deficiency?

The best way to determine the boron requirement of crops is through soil testing or tissue analysis. When boron deficiency occurs, it can be remedied by correctly applying solid or liquid borates to the seedbeds of annual crops or to the foliage of perennials. Perennial or annual crops can also be sprayed with boron-containing solutions. According to many years of boron fertilizer application experiments in China, it is found that for boron fertilizer sensitive crops, the application of boron fertilizer can increase the yield by about 20%, and for other crops, the yield can also reach about 10%.

Boron fertilizer can significantly increase the yield of rape, cotton, peanuts, grapes, fruits, chestnuts, vegetables, legumes and other crops.
